Société Générale Luxembourg supports the University’s COVID-19 related research project PILOT with a donation of 20.000€. The funds were generated collected by Société Générale Luxembourg, its staff and staff delegation.

The project PILOT, led by Prof. Yves Le Traon from the University’s Interdisciplinary Centre for Security, Reliability and Trust (SnT), aims to develop a data-driven pandemic simulation and forecasting tool to support policymakers in designing safe and efficient exit strategies from the pandemic.

PILOT is co-funded by the Luxembourg National Research Fund (FNR) in the context of its second COVID-19 call. The additional contribution by Société Générale Luxembourg will help boost research to fight the spread of COVID-19.
